The Procedure Scheduler is primarily responsible for scheduling surgeries,tests, and pre-op appointments; explaining preparations; and collectingdeductibles and copayments for surgeries.  The Procedure Scheduler is under the overallon-site supervision of the Cardiology Supervisor



Environmental Hazards:


Possible exposure tohazardous material, hot and cold, blood borne pathogens.



Physical Requirements:

Ability to lift and carry 8-10 pounds, stoop, reach, stand, walk, finger,grasp, feel, talk, hear, see, and perform repetitive motions with or withoutreasonable accommodations.    Special Instructions to Applicants

Education & Experience Position Qualifications: Qualifications: 

-HS school diploma or GED
-At least six (6) months of previous insurance experience in a health clinicsetting or equivalent experience.
-Valid Driver's License 



Skills,Proficiencies, and Knowledge:
- Strong organizational abilities and good communication skills are important.  
- Customer service experience and knowledge of word processing are required.  
- Typing speed of 25 words per minute and computer skills are essential.  
- Must collaborate well with team members and think logically to decide on next steps.  
- Ability to start tasks independently, maintain high productivity, and effectively plan work is necessary.
